Beko Washing Machines Beko washing machines have high water and energy ratings and are made in Europe. They have the StainExpert program that can treat a variety of types of stains. They also have AquaWave drum technology to reduce the damage to your clothes. They also have a 28 minute daily quick programme and a special dark clothes washing program that will prevent your clothes from fade. Anti-allergy washes are also available to remove odours, odors and household allergens from your clothes. It is recommended to clean the filter of your washer regularly to keep it free of any dirt that could cause blockage. This will also to prevent the motor from overheating, which could reduce its lifespan. It is recommended to use a towel to protect your floor while cleaning the filter. Also, keep a container nearby to store any water that could leak out. The most frequent problems that can happen to a Beko washing machine include the door not opening and the water not draining after the wash. Other issues could be more difficult to determine such as when the machine is stuck in one of its cycles. This can be caused by a malfunction in the control board, which can be expensive to replace. It is crucial to think about how often you plan to use your washing machine before selecting the size. Smaller capacity washers work well for families with a small number of children, however when you wash a lot of clothing, you must choose a larger model. The frequency of use is a key factor in the lifespan of your washer. If you have a machine which is used regularly, it is important to review the maintenance requirements and follow them closely to ensure the longevity of your machine. Regular maintenance will keep your machine in top condition and prevent costly repairs. It's an excellent idea to clean your washing machine's filter to ensure that it's not blocked. If your machine becomes too clogged, it could cease to function. It's worth cleaning it every month. Another important factor in the longevity of your washing machine is making sure that it is loaded properly. This is because each washing machine is built with specific load capacities and if you exceed the capacity of your machine then this could affect the durability of the appliance. CHEAPER Beko washing machines are among of the cheapest prices on the market. Many models start as low as PS250. Despite their price, they aren't cheaply made and the majority of models come with a long warranty as well. The cheapest model, the BFL7510W, comes with a 7.5kg weight capacity, which is enough for most homes. It also has Autodose, Express Program and a drum-light. It uses ProSmart inverter technology that reduces friction and increase durability and ensure quiet operation. The BFL7510W is also available as a Wi-Fi-connected model (BFLB904ADW). This is ideal for people who want to control their washing remotely, since it can be set up and started through the app on their tablet or smartphone. It has been lab-tested, and it comes with a great assurance. Another model is the BFL1010W that has a smaller capacity of 5kg. This is perfect for small households or people with a limited space, as it can be tucked away in a corner. Like all Beko washing machines, this is also energy efficient and comes with a wide range of different cycles, including a fast wash. EASIER TO USE Beko washing machines are known for their simple and user-friendly features. They are designed for everyone, from single people to large families with larger capacity washing machines. There are a variety of washing programmes available, including quick wash, cottons & synthetics, and steam therapy. The control panel is simple to use and has an LED display that informs the time it will take to complete the process. The machine also has an alarm to prevent children from playing with it. It is also quieter than most other washing machines and has a time delay feature that helps reduce the noise generated during the wash cycle.
